Advertisement

Vue Phone Number Input:利用Vue JS实现电话号码输入(含格式与有效性验证)

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
Vue Phone Number Input是一款基于Vue.js开发的插件,专门用于处理电话号码的输入功能。它不仅提供自动格式化服务,还具备强大的有效性验证机制,确保用户能高效、准确地录入和检查电话信息。 电话号码输入:一个漂亮的文本字段用于在VueJS制作的新版本的库中格式化电话号码。新版本的VuePhoneNumberInput在我的新库中有详细的文档页面供参考,请注意某些选项可能会有所更改,建议使用右上角按钮查看道具文档。 在这个新的库中,您可以继续享受其他许多组件的同时保持相同的样式。您还可以仅安装所需的组件(而不是整个库),为此请参阅相关说明。 如果您有任何问题或疑问,欢迎随时提出!演示版和安装方法如下: - 使用纱:`yarn add vue-phone-number-input` - 使用npm: `npm i --save vue-phone-number-input` 用法示例包括ES6模块/ CommonJS。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Vue Phone Number InputVue JS
    优质
    Vue Phone Number Input是一款基于Vue.js开发的插件,专门用于处理电话号码的输入功能。它不仅提供自动格式化服务,还具备强大的有效性验证机制,确保用户能高效、准确地录入和检查电话信息。 电话号码输入:一个漂亮的文本字段用于在VueJS制作的新版本的库中格式化电话号码。新版本的VuePhoneNumberInput在我的新库中有详细的文档页面供参考,请注意某些选项可能会有所更改,建议使用右上角按钮查看道具文档。 在这个新的库中,您可以继续享受其他许多组件的同时保持相同的样式。您还可以仅安装所需的组件(而不是整个库),为此请参阅相关说明。 如果您有任何问题或疑问,欢迎随时提出!演示版和安装方法如下: - 使用纱:`yarn add vue-phone-number-input` - 使用npm: `npm i --save vue-phone-number-input` 用法示例包括ES6模块/ CommonJS。
  • Vue.js数字组件:vue-number-input
    优质
    vue-number-input是基于Vue.js框架开发的一款简洁高效的数字输入框组件,提供便捷的数字操作和自定义选项,满足各种项目需求。 提示号码输入的 Vue 3 数字输入组件。 主要档案: - dist ├── vue-number-input.js (UMD, 默认) ├── vue-number-input.min.js (UMD, 压缩版) ├── vue-number-input.esm.js (ECMAScript 模块) └── vue-number-input.esm.min.js (ECMAScript 模块,压缩版) 入门指南: 安装 ``` npm install vue @chenfengyuan/vue-number-input ``` 在浏览器中使用时需要引入 Vue.js 和组件库的脚本段落件。
  • Vue+JS: 热力图(Heatmap),已
    优质
    本文详细介绍如何使用Vue.js框架结合JavaScript技术创建实用且有效的热力图(Heatmap),内容包括代码示例和实现步骤,实践证明此方法行之有效。 使用Vue.js实现热力图(Heatmap),亲测可用。请确保下载并引用Heatmap.js插件。
  • Vue-Pattern-Input正则表达限制
    优质
    Vue-Pattern-Input是一款基于Vue.js框架的小工具,利用正则表达式来实时验证和限制用户的输入内容,提高表单数据的有效性和用户体验。 Vue模式输入 Vue组件使用RegExp限制用户的输入。就像本机输入元素一样,您可以添加maxlength属性,并且也可以使用v-model。 在下载文件中,您将找到以下目录和文件:vue-pattern-input/├── ...├── src/│ └── /component│ └── pattern-input.vue // 核心组件└── /view └── demo.html 参数声明如下: - **regExp**:正则表达式。用于String.prototype.replace(正则表达式,替换)方法的细绳错误处理。
  • 基于Vue的短信
    优质
    本文章详细介绍了如何使用Vue框架高效地创建和集成一个具有实用性的短信验证码输入框组件,为前端开发提供了一个简洁而强大的解决方案。 在现代的网络应用中,短信验证码输入框是用户验证身份的一种常见方式。本段落将详细介绍如何使用Vue.js框架来实现一个短信验证码的输入框,并通过示例代码阐述这一过程。 通常情况下,短信验证码由几位数字组成,在此以5位为例,分别对应5个独立的输入框。在Vue中,我们可以利用v-model指令将每个输入框与数据模型进行双向绑定,从而实现实时更新功能。 HTML结构方面,为每个输入框分配一个唯一的id,并使用v-model指令将其与data中的数组项关联起来。通过CSS设置宽度、高度、对齐方式和边框等属性来美化布局并优化交互效果。例如,第一个和最后一个输入框可以设计成圆角样式,而中间的输入框则在左右两侧添加灰色边框以区分彼此。 接下来,在Vue组件的data函数中定义一个数组用于存储验证码数字,长度设定为5,并同时创建另一个数组保存每个输入框的id以便于后续操作。通过watchers中的监视器监听数据变化情况:当用户输入时触发该监控机制;遍历整个数组并根据新值生成临时字符串;将此字符串赋给变量以记录完整的验证码并在控制台输出相关信息。 此外,还需在Vue实例中定义CSS样式规则,如使用类选择器“.inputStyle”设置宽度为20%,高度与父容器相匹配,并使文本居中显示且无边框。这样可以确保输入框简洁统一的外观设计。 通过上述方法利用Vue.js实现短信验证码输入框需要掌握以下知识点: 1. Vue.js基础:了解其基本语法和组件化开发模式。 2. v-model指令:用于在DOM元素与Vue实例之间建立双向数据绑定关系。 3. data及watch属性的应用:定义初始状态并在值发生变化时执行相应操作。 4. HTML与CSS的正确使用:构建合理的页面结构并运用样式美化界面。 本段落提供的示例代码和实现方案,能够为开发者提供一个详尽参考。希望这些信息有助于读者更好地理解和掌握Vue.js开发技术,并满足有类似需求的人士的实际需要。
  • 使Vue简单的邮箱
    优质
    本教程介绍如何利用Vue框架进行前端开发时,实现对用户输入的邮箱地址进行格式和有效性验证的方法。通过实践学习,帮助开发者掌握Vue中表单验证的基础技巧,并提升用户体验。 本段落中的代码将使用自定义全局组件、emit派发以及正则表达式来实现一个简易的邮箱输入验证功能,用以判断邮箱地址格式是否正确。如果格式正确,则在输入框后方同步显示true;若格式错误,则显示false。我们规定邮箱前缀由字母、数字或下划线组成,并且长度需在3位以上15位以下;后缀则必须是小写字母,其长度为2位或者3位。例如:ab@152.cn(由于前缀不足三位)和sbd1221@163.com(符合格式要求)。以下是代码示例: {{mail}} Vue.component(cu
  • Vue滑动功能
    优质
    本项目展示如何使用Vue框架轻松集成滑动验证码组件,提高网页安全性的同时优化用户体验。通过简单的配置与自定义样式,开发者可以快速将此功能应用到实际项目中。 本段落主要介绍前端校验阶段的验证码实现,并详细讲解拖动验证码的具体实施方法。文章重点讨论了如何使用 Vue 实现滑动验证码的功能,供有兴趣的朋友参考学习。
  • Java 正则表达
    优质
    本篇文章详细介绍了如何使用Java正则表达式来验证电话号码的正确格式,帮助开发者确保输入的有效性。 使用正则表达式在Java中验证电话号码的格式的方法是怎样的?
  • Vue六个组件的例代
    优质
    本文章提供了一个使用Vue框架构建的六个输入框验证码组件的具体实现代码。通过这个教程,读者可以学习到如何在项目中集成和自定义这种类型的表单验证控件。 本段落主要介绍了如何使用Vue创建一个包含六个输入框的验证码组件,并通过详细的实例代码进行了讲解。内容对学习或工作中需要实现类似功能的人来说具有参考价值。
  • VueInput框的模糊查询功能
    优质
    本教程介绍如何在Vue框架下开发一个具备实时模糊查询功能的输入框组件,帮助用户高效地从大量数据中筛选信息。 本段落实例展示了如何在Vue项目中实现Input输入框的模糊查询功能。具体代码如下: 原理:使用原生JavaScript中的indexOf() 方法,在数组中查找元素的位置。该方法会从头到尾检索数组,看它是否含有对应的元素。如果找到一个匹配项,则返回该项第一次出现的位置;如果没有找到则返回 -1。 下面是一个示例的实现: 搜索前的状态没有显示具体效果。 搜索后的状态也没有展示具体的UI变化或代码细节。 实现的方法如下: ```javascript methods: { // 点击搜索工程时触发该方法 search() { // 支持模糊查询功能 // this.xmgcqkJsonsData为需要进行检索的数据源数组。 ... } ``` 这里仅展示了部分代码逻辑,实际应用中你需要根据具体需求编写完整的实现细节。